Signals

Year: | 2001 |
---|---|
Location: | Dresden, Alaunstreet 58 |
Client: | Prof. Nibbes, Hamburg |
Architect: | Rita Graupe |
Light technics: | optical fiber |
At three stories of the facade, horizontal, translucent plastic sheets were installed. They carry four lines of linear light information, that can be decrypted using the morse alphabet, revealing a text dealing with the difficulty of defining art. The light signals can only be read at night and pose as mysterious ciphers in the midst of illuminated urban advertising.
